Consider this mathematical sentence: “ x < 5 ”. x is a variable, the subject of the sentence. “is less than five” is the predicate. We can write P(x): = “ x < 5, ” where. the value of P(x) is the value of the propositional function P at x\text {.} Assigning a value to x makes P a proposition (it then has a ... hyatt house tempe/phoenix university

WebJan 26, 2024 · 1. Your sentence has inverted word order where the noun phrase serving as the direct object comes first, then the subject, and finally the verb. In normal order, your sentence reads: The shepherd hears a barking sound. hears a barking sound is still the full predicate; it is merely split by the inversion.
